Frequently asked questions about lead practitioner of psychology pay in Banbridge

How much does a lead practitioner of psychology earn in Banbridge?

The average salary for a lead practitioner of psychology in Banbridge is £47,500 per year, typically ranging from £38,950 per year to £57,950 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Banbridge a well-paid area for lead practitioner of psychologys?

Banbridge tends to sit around 5% below the UK average for lead practitioner of psychologys. Regional demand, cost of living and school funding all play a part.
